Charles Brown Park Ribbon Cutting & Arbor Day Planting

Join the Village of Libertyville as we celebrate the renovation of Charles Brown Park! Check out the park's new additions at 10:30 am on April 30th at 1015 Dawes St.

The park features a brand new playground, resurfaced basketball courts, and pickleball striping. In honor of Arbor Day, the Village will also be planting a Kentucky coffeetree to commemorate the occasion.

*NOTE: This event was rescheduled from 2021 due to inclement weather.

Autism Acceptance Month with the Libertyville Police Department

In recognition of Autism Acceptance Month, the Libertyville Police Department is selling custom patches throughout the month of April. Officers also have the option to wear two patches on their uniform shirts!

Patches are available for purchase for $10 each from the Records Department at 200 E. Cook Ave. from 7 am to 9 pm, Monday through Friday. Proceeds will be used to buy items beneficial to autistic students in D70! For details, click here.

Sunrise Rotary 2nd Annual Recycling Event

The Libertyville Sunrise Rotary Club is partnering with Blue Star Recyclers and Sunset Foods to host its 2nd Annual Electronics Recycling Collection event. The drop-off event will take place from 10 am to 1 pm on Saturday, April 30th at Sunset Foods, 1451 Peterson Rd. Residents also have the option to schedule an at-home pick-up for large or heavy items only the week of May 2nd.
